The motivation behind Moneoa's gym addiction

Johannesburg - Songbird Moneoa is starting to be known as much for her intense workout routines than for her silky smooth vocals.

But how does she keep motivated to go while the rest of us have long packed away our gym bags in the top of the cupboard and hit the garage for a chocolate bar?

Moneoa says it all comes from understanding her success is not just made up of only her voice , but rather her whole body

"A lot of people think I'm training for the perfect summer body. Yes, naturally I wouldn't mind one, but that's not what I think of when I push my exhausted self to complete gut-wrenching exercises," she says.

"I realized that high school was a long time ago. I'm not getting any younger and my metabolism is slowing down by the day. I want to be the best at what I do and as much as I am pleased with the accomplishments my voice has afforded me. My voice alone will not sustain me forever or get me to the places I know I'm capable of reaching", she adds.

"In this industry, there's always something and someone new. We need to place ourselves intelligently so that the prospects and perspectives that make you stand out are varied. All round performance and image is also an aspect that will influence my craft and I must be fit to sustain all stage movements and simultaneously hold my notes accurately. I must be open-minded to maintain authenticity," she says.

Lucky for us who want to actually just get a summer body, Moneoa says the steps are easy..."Plan, Strategize and Get fit".
